“…As with NO, testosterone may stimulate a vasodilator effect [36,37]. However, testosterone appears to induce vasodilation at concentrations higher than 10 µmol/L, but at lower physiological concentrations NO seems to be involved in the vasodilatory effect of this hormone [38]. It seems that different NO concentrations could vary the hormonal response of cortisol and testosterone.…”
